Most of the calls Truepost Fences Austin gets from Buda homeowners start with the same problems: posts leaning after a storm, privacy fences rotting at the bottom where the sprinkler hits, or older wood fences that cannot handle another hot, dry summer followed by a week of heavy rain.
Buda sits in the transition between the Hill Country and the Blackland Prairie, which means many neighborhoods have the clay-heavy soils that swell when wet and shrink when dry. That movement pushes fence posts out of alignment and can crack shallow concrete footings. The long, hot summers and strong sun along the I-35 corridor dry out boards, cause warping, and fade stain much faster than in cooler parts of Texas.
Truepost Fences Austin designs residential fences in Buda specifically for these conditions. We set posts deeper than bare minimum when clay or expansive soil is present, adjust footing size to resist movement, and use hardware and fasteners that hold up in intense sun and sudden rain. Our team pays close attention to how water drains on each property, especially in backyards that slope toward creeks or greenbelts, so your new fence is less likely to heave, lean, or rot at the base.
Whether your home is in an older part of Buda with established trees or in a newer subdivision with compacted builder-grade soil, we tailor the installation approach to the ground under your fence, not a generic formula.

In Buda, the two big reasons we replace or repair residential fences are storm damage and aging builder-grade materials. Straight-line winds that come through Central Texas can take down entire sections of lightly built fences, especially on exposed corners or along greenbelt edges. Many original fences on homes built more than a decade ago used thinner pickets and smaller posts that are now at the end of their life.
Truepost Fences Austin begins any repair or replacement by checking the condition of your posts and footings. In clay-heavy areas of Buda, we often find that the posts have shifted or the concrete has separated from the soil. If only a few sections are damaged, we can replace posts, rails, and pickets in those areas and tie them cleanly into the rest of the fence. Where an entire run is leaning or rotted, we recommend full replacement so you do not keep chasing problems one panel at a time.
For storm-related repairs, we focus on getting your yard secure again quickly, especially if you have kids or pets. That may mean a temporary stabilization followed by a full rebuild. We match styles and heights so repairs blend into existing fencing, and we can upgrade hardware and gate framing so the repaired sections close smoothly and resist sagging.
If your fence is still basically sound but has a few problem spots, such as warped boards from intense Buda sun, loose rails from soil movement, or gate issues, we can often restore function with targeted residential fence repair. That might include resetting posts deeper, replacing rotted pickets, reinforcing corners, and adjusting latch and hinge systems so the fence lasts several more years before a full replacement is necessary.

For privacy fence installation, we often recommend board-on-board or closely spaced vertical pickets to block sightlines between two-story homes and smaller backyards. In areas that get strong afternoon sun, we discuss wood species and stain options that hold up better to UV exposure common in Central Texas summers. Taller privacy sections can be combined with shorter runs or open designs along views so you do not feel boxed in.
Wood fence installation remains popular in Buda because it fits the character of the area and can be adapted to both traditional and more modern home styles. We talk through post size, picket thickness, and rail spacing so you get a fence that feels sturdy, not flimsy. For homeowners tired of frequent staining, we can design wood fences with details that shed water and reduce end-grain exposure at the bottom where sprinklers hit, which is a frequent source of rot in Buda yards.
Vinyl fence installation is an option for those who want privacy with less ongoing maintenance. In Budaβs climate, quality vinyl resists fading and warping if it is installed correctly with proper support. We anchor vinyl posts to handle local wind and soil conditions and recommend colors and profiles that look good alongside both newer subdivision homes and more established properties.
Residential chain link fences are common where visibility and ventilation matter, such as around side yards, dog runs, and larger back lots. We install chain link using proper tensioning to avoid sagging, and we can add privacy slats or adjust height where needed. Many Buda homeowners choose a mix of wood or vinyl in the front and more economical chain link in less visible back areas, and we plan transitions so the overall fence line looks intentional.
